
The Smell of Sin
2025•6 min•
★0.0
HorrorDrama
When a Catholic priest arrives at a hospital for routine last rites, he discovers the dying patient is someone from his past, a fellow Vietnam veteran. When long buried secrets surface, the priest realizes that some sins follow you home.
Cast & Crew

Tony Amendola
Father Beltran

Time Winters
Davis

Forest Lin
Soldier #1

Paul Oo
Soldier #2

Myo Sett Paing
Soldier #3

DirectorGabriel P. Gonzales











